Introduction

Oxide materials constitute an important class of materials investigated across condensed-matter physics, chemistry, energy technologies, electronics, catalysis, and related fields. Their structural, electronic, magnetic, optical, and chemical properties can be strongly influenced by composition, defects, interfaces, and processing conditions.[1]

Research Contributions

A notable component of Mhadhbi’s research concerns the processing and characterization of advanced carbide materials. A 2024 publication on TiCrC nanopowders investigated their microstructural and morphological characteristics following mechanical alloying, illustrating the application of powder-processing methods to advanced materials development. [3]

Publications

Selected publications by Mohsen Mhadhbi include research on TiCrC nanopowders produced by mechanical alloying, spark plasma sintering of TiCrC nanocarbide, and phytosynthesis of zinc oxide nanoparticles. His publication record reflects interdisciplinary work in materials processing, nanomaterials, mechanical alloying, modelling, microstructural characterization, and advanced materials development. [4]

Introduction

Energy materials research encompasses the development, characterization, and application of materials relevant to energy generation, conversion, storage, transport, and efficiency. The field intersects materials science with electrochemistry, physics, chemistry, engineering, nanotechnology, and related disciplines.[1]
